Preferred Label : IgM-enriched Immunoglobulins;

NCIt synonyms : ivIgGMA; Immunoglobulin M-enriched Immunoglobulins; Immunoglobulin GMA; IgM-enriched Immunoglobulin;

NCIt definition : An immunoglobulin preparation consisting of immunoglobulin G (IgG) and immunoglobulin A (IgA), supplemented with immunoglobulin M (IgM), with potential antibacterial and immunomodulatory properties. Upon intravenous administration, IgM-enriched immunoglobulins may increase the elimination of infectious pathogens in comparison to immunoglobulin regimens lacking IgM. IgM is the major immunoglobulin secreted during the primary immune response and plays a significant role in compliment activation and in the neutralization of bacterial endo- and exotoxins.;

Drug name : Pentaglobin;
